What is Android?

Android is Google's mobile operating system and is used primarily for smartphones and tablets. Several lesser-known versions of Android also exist and are used in cars, watches, game consoles, personal computers, and other electronics. Android itself is based on a modified version of Linux and uses large amounts of open source software. Android prioritizes touchscreen interfaces, but in recent years, voice commands have become an increasingly important part of its services. The operating system also uses equipment like proximity sensors, gyroscopes, and accelerometers to gain more information and permit users to simulate other actions.

What is an android developer?

Android developers are software engineers who specialize in designing, building, and maintaining applications for devices running the Android operating system. They use programming languages like Java and Kotlin to create apps for smartphones, tablets, and other Android-powered devices. Their work involves not only coding but also testing, debugging, and optimizing apps for performance and user experience. Android developers often work closely with designers and other developers to bring app ideas to life.

What are some common challenges android developers face when working on large-scale apps, and how can they overcome them?

Android developers working on large-scale applications often encounter challenges like managing complex codebases, ensuring consistent performance across diverse devices, and maintaining backward compatibility. To address these, developers typically use modular architectures (such as MVVM or Clean Architecture), implement thorough automated testing, and leverage tools like ProGuard and Android's profiling tools to optimize performance. Regular code reviews and effective communication within cross-functional teams also help in maintaining code quality and aligning on best practices.

Android and iOS Developers both create mobile applications but specialize in different platforms. Android Developers focus on the Android OS using Java or Kotlin, while iOS Developers work with Apple's iOS using Swift or Objective-C. Their work environments, required credentials, and target markets differ, making each role unique within the mobile app industry.
